Watering
Watering is important because all plant life including trees require water not only for survival but also for their beauty. The key to effective watering is watering less frequently – but watering more deeply. The soil will nourish the roots better if the soil stays wet. Just watering the surface of a yard or garden will not maintain the landscaping.
Emitter hoses laid in the flower beds are ideal for a thorough watering of plants. A great yard care tip is an automated sprinkler system, which is great for watering grass, or a manually activated sprinkler can also be used. A timer can be attached to the hose bib which will control the amount of watering which relieves the homeowner of the responsibility of watching the watering time. Timers can also be set to water on specific days, which makes traveling easier.
Fertilization and Weed Killing
This is an important landscaping tip. Fertilization is the key to achieving beautiful flowers and lush grass. Keep in mind that every grass type has unique fertilizer requirements, and that lawn fertilization is needed throughout the season. Flowers and shrubs also have unique requirements. A special fertilizer is available for increasing flower blooms, and this can make flower beds look very attractive quickly.
Most fertilizers work best when watered in immediately after they are applied. It is important to apply a pre-emergence weed killer in the spring to prevent weeds and particularly crabgrass from taking over the yard. A number of hand held weed spraying products are available to use if the weeds do start to grow. These products are best suited for spot treatment. Don’t forget about fertilizing the trees because they need nutrients to develop good growth and beautiful leaves.
Mowing
Set the mower blade to cut the grass at the proper height. The grass will be damaged if it is cut too short, and it will also be mostly brown in color. Mow the grass in the coolest part of the day. Grass should be edged without scalping it to prevent weeds from growing in exposed soil.
Check The Lawn For Insect Infestation
Lawns can be attacked by grubs and other insects, and they can destroy a yard. There are visible signs of this problem. Look for dark patches of grass or brown circles in the grass. Dig a few inches into any area that may be attacked and see if grubs or insects are visible. If some are found, then take them to a landscaping professional for examination and for getting the product to eliminate them.
